The blue light: what it means and what to do.
A brief blue flash in parking mode is normal. Here's when to expect it — and what to check if something seems off.

✓The blue light should only flash when parking mode is activated — right after the vehicle is parked.
-
✓While driving, the light should be off and the display blank to save battery.
Note for electric and hybrid vehicles
In vehicles with low vibration levels — such as electric or modern
hybrid models — the device may briefly detect parking mode while
driving. This can occur at traffic lights, in stop-and-go traffic,
at very low speeds, or during smooth driving. Since these vehicles
produce minimal vibration compared to combustion engines, the sensor
may occasionally struggle to distinguish between driving and standstill.
Troubleshooting
What to do if something seems off
Check the battery
A low battery can cause unexpected blinking or prevent the display from activating in parking mode. If in doubt, try replacing the battery. When and how do I replace the battery?
